CHESS INFORMANT’S 156th ADVENTURE
*** Mesmerized ***

Presents 350 pages of the very best in chess:

Gormally World Chess Championship Nepo Ding (Review)
Shyam Sundar World Chess Championship The Most Instructive Moments and Positions
Miodrag & Milos Perunovic European Chess Championship (Tournament Report)
Leitao The English Opening (WCH Edition Theoretical Survey)
Foisor Woman’s Candidates Final (Instructive Review)
Prusikin The Power of Knight Pair(Instructive Lesson)
Davies The Maroczy Bind (Theoretical Survey)
Kotronias The King’s Indian Saemisch (Theoretical Survey)
Perelshteyn The Alekhine Defence (Theoretical Survey)
Rogers Telechess Olympiads (Roger’s Reminiscences)
Griffin Vaganian Gulko, Baku 1977 (From Informant Archives)
Barak Gonen Correspondence Chess (Review)

Traditional sections: games, combinations, endings, Tournament reviews, the best game from the preceding volume and the most important theoretical novelty from the preceding volume.
